Transaction 44c394f726396227f611353e735bc150c40704eae1e4d8b173878bfe90929e95

1 Input
2 Outputs
  • 44c394f726396227f611353e735bc150c40704eae1e4d8b173878bfe90929e95:0
  • value  5048879
    address  1BvEpNGnDhx4VCCcJ981PMGTnwe53KJR3p
  • 44c394f726396227f611353e735bc150c40704eae1e4d8b173878bfe90929e95:1
  • value  40757937866
    address  1B9oP2Lf8VkAfgh9P6koXSL5KjJhXJcmqg